This beer, brewed in collaboration with guest brewers Wayne Burns and Laura Worley, truly defies categorization. An amalgam of styles, we like to call it a Belgian-Black-Triple-Rye-India-Pale-Ale. Candied orange and minty hops come through in the nose, with a hint of warm spice and caraway. The flavor is toffee-like malt with a touch of roast, and a medium bitterness to play off of the fresh-baked rye bread peppery notes. The long caramel finish turns dry with just a hint of heat.
